Looking at your dyno, while your peak torque may not be much higher, you maintain significantly more torque than stock in the upper rpms. Also, you gained 23.5 WHP, that's hardly anything to sneeze at!! Also, now instead of your power curve flattening out around 4500 rpm, it continues to climb steadily to almost 6k.
I'll bet it feels much quicker now in the upper rpms!!
Peak gains are not the point to measure. Measure the delta between the before and after DYNO tune curves. Frankly, your butt DYNO will tell you that there is a large delta between before and after.
My Peak TRQ gain was 8ftlbs but the delta is around 25 ftlbs of wheel torque.
Your delta at 6400rpm is very similar.

Here is a dyno with maximum smoothing:

And here is the same one with smoothing turned off:

If the scale was different it would be even more pronounced.
But with a DynaPack, they read directly from the rotor hubs and are extremely sensitive and will show every tiny variation in power.
